Output 81de531e1d1dd6f2d99269b4b1613acbb5f64857cbeb54a17e99dc06d8435f13:1

value
39723276
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1e4b910f36eab6eb80fdd1fef3415cf4488e395e OP_EQUALVERIFY OP_CHECKSIG
address
13mBoDayUfaoTnVWpZwUQDPxhbcviMcAUv
transaction
81de531e1d1dd6f2d99269b4b1613acbb5f64857cbeb54a17e99dc06d8435f13
spent
true